    Stopped in with a large group after a UNC basketball game. You order at the counter and they'll bring the food to your table. Besides pizza, it looks like they have calzones, strombolis and pasta dishes. The food was decent and this seems like a reliable pizza joint but if you're looking for more upscale pizza, Chapel Hill and Carrboro have plenty of options. One of our group said this is her regular spot for takeout pizza, so she is a fan.

    I love this place. I would classify it as a "hole in the wall" pizza place with great sandwiches and daily lunch specials. I can get two deluxe pizza slices for under 8.00 and the portions are HUGE. They are friendly and once you order your slices, they'll bring it to you. They always treat local teachers with extra kindness. I'm a sucker for their vegetarian pizza options. They load it up with toppings and it's not greasy!! Crust is chewy and thin, my favorite.

    We stopped here for a late lunch before heading back to the Winston area. My wife remembered a…read morefoodie friend recommending this spot, especially for its wall of photos with famous visitors, so we decided to check it out. The restaurant sits on Franklin Street, right in the heart of Chapel Hill near UNC. It's a lively, walkable area filled with shops and restaurants. Parking can be a little tricky--we circled a few blocks before finding a gravel lot nearby (free after 6 p.m. and all day Sunday). Inside, the place had an old-school, authentic feel. The staff spoke Italian, which added to the vibe, and the red curved booths reminded me of classic pizza joints from my childhood. The menu is posted on the wall behind the counter, and you order before sitting down. We also noticed their most recent health score was a 99, which was reassuring. My wife ordered the chef's salad, and I went with the meat stromboli. Her salad was fresh, colorful, and much better than the iceberg lettuce you often get. She enjoyed it so much that she finished before my stromboli was ready. When mine came out, it was served on a pizza pan with a side of sauce--it looked and tasted great. It was also clear they do a strong takeout business, with lots of people picking up orders and the phone constantly ringing. Overall, the food was solid, the atmosphere memorable, and it felt like a local institution that's earned its recognition. Definitely worth a stop if you're in Chapel Hill.
